Liquid-assisted grinding enables a direct mechanochemical functionalization of polystyrene waste

Morgan Skala, Sarah M. Zeitler, Matthew R. Golder

2024Chemical Science23 citationsDOIOpen Access PDF

Abstract

As a step towards plastics remediation, exogenous additives enable the mechanochemical functionalization of post-consumer polystyrene waste without significant chain scission.
